Output 166625c8b6c7d374ce49910d8a37fcf7ef1edfefedada37c7fc26fb2a8af7bd0:13

value
1182766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0819d9bab3111ae7e4d4c35aa5773b13a694276 OP_EQUAL
address
3LhVkJFLeVLz9EqnRCpnru4HsX88yimVUw
transaction
166625c8b6c7d374ce49910d8a37fcf7ef1edfefedada37c7fc26fb2a8af7bd0
confirmations
222536
spent
true